Had So Much Potential But Fell Short

Anonymous employee
Recommend
CEO approval
Business Outlook

Pros

-Decent pay -Good benefits -Remote environment -Used to have happy hours which helped bring the team together

Cons

-Subpar Commercial Leadership Team -Promoted people into management/senior roles before they were ready which led to poor/non-existent management -Hired WAY too many people when there was only one product available on the market. -Constantly switching gears/leaving projects unfinished as well as staff members confused on which direction we would be going on a weekly basis. -Zero communication from CLT

Pros

I had the best time working at Cue because of the coworkers, they've made the work enjoyable and the company vision at the beginning was clear and focused. Projects are innovative and fast-paced with so much potential to disrupt the diagnostic industry through a series of product line-ups in the next couple years

Cons

Priorities were constantly changing without a true direction from management. Post-IPO was too much that the company lost sight of its true vision and now just becoming a telehealth company instead of a medical device company to survive
